SVG_VALIDATE(1) User Contributed Perl Documentation SVG_VALIDATE(1)NAMEsvg_validate - This script scans a directory full of *.svg files and
checks them to see if they have proper metadata. If so, it copies them
into a target directory and creates a png of it. It also creates a
list of PASS and FAIL for the different criteria.

DESCRIPTION
This script is an example of use of SVG::Metadata for processing sets
of SVG files, selecting the ones that have proper metadata, and placing
them into a separate directory tree. It generates and places PNG's of
each image as well as a text summary file with the metadata info.
The purpose of this script is to assist in building the release
packages for the Open Clip Art Library (http://www.openclipart.org/).
OPTIONS-V, --version
Displays the version information about the script.
-h, --help
Prints a brief help message with option summary.
-D N, --debug=N
Prints debug messages. This expects a numerical argument
corresponding to the debug message verbosity.
-n, --noclobber
Permits preventing any files to be overwritten during the
processing. Normally, if there are existing files in the
target directory, they'll be deleted (unlinked) and new ones
written. With this option, the originals will be preserved and
new ones will not be generated.
-t DIRECTORY, --target_dir DIRECTORY
This option allows control over where the output files will be
written to. These files will include a copy of the SVG file, a
PNG image rendered using inkscape, and a text file with a
summary of the file's metadata. The files will be grouped into
a subdirectory tree based on keywords.
The default target directory is 'default-0.00'.
--passfail
This option allows you to skip generating the thumbnails and
only produce the passfail report.
